The process of transit packaging manufacture begins with the design phase. Designing transit packaging requires a deep understanding of the product being transported, the mode of transportation, and the potential risks and hazards involved in transit. Packaging designers must take into consideration factors such as weight, fragility, dimensions, and stacking capabilities when creating packaging solutions. They must also ensure that the packaging complies with industry standards and regulations to guarantee safe transportation.

Once the design is finalized, the manufacturing process begins. Transit packaging can be made from a variety of materials, including cardboard, plastic, wood, and metal. Each material has its own unique properties and benefits, which can be tailored to suit the specific needs of the product being transported. For example, cardboard packaging is lightweight and cost-effective, making it ideal for shipping lightweight items. On the other hand, wooden packaging is sturdy and durable, making it suitable for heavy or fragile goods.

The manufacturing process also involves the use of advanced technologies and machinery to produce packaging materials efficiently and accurately. Automated production lines are often used to cut, fold, and assemble packaging components, ensuring consistency and quality in the final product. Manufacturers may also incorporate innovative features such as air cushions, shock-absorbing materials, and temperature-controlled packaging to provide extra protection for sensitive goods.

Quality control is a crucial aspect of transit packaging manufacture. Manufacturers must adhere to strict quality standards to ensure that the packaging materials meet the required specifications and provide adequate protection for the products being transported. Quality control measures may include regular inspections, testing, and verification of materials to identify any defects or weaknesses in the packaging. Any issues must be addressed immediately to prevent potential damage to the goods during transit.

Packaging manufacturers also play a key role in sustainability and environmental protection. As the world becomes more conscious of the environmental impact of packaging materials, manufacturers are increasingly turning to eco-friendly alternatives to traditional materials. Recycled cardboard, biodegradable plastics, and reusable packaging solutions are becoming more prevalent in the transit packaging industry, reducing waste and minimizing the carbon footprint of transportation.

In addition to sustainability, manufacturers are also focusing on innovation and customization in transit packaging manufacture. Custom packaging solutions can be tailored to meet the specific requirements of different industries and products, providing enhanced protection and branding opportunities. Manufacturers may offer a range of customization options such as printing, embossing, and labeling to create packaging that is both functional and visually appealing.

Packaging manufacturers are also adapting to the changing needs of the e-commerce industry. With the rise of online shopping, there is an increased demand for transit packaging that is secure, convenient, and cost-effective. Manufacturers are developing new packaging solutions such as flat-pack designs, easy-to-assemble boxes, and tamper-evident seals to meet the unique challenges of e-commerce logistics.
